Output d44374a057685455561a4f3623141c58c9f556e250290f042f63294142eef854:0

value
583449949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c50ce1215e63e704884b6956c8c3892660f9ec8 OP_EQUAL
address
3BZjhgu8mr1eKYFMe4cfb1QC5Y8FEmF6Nn
transaction
d44374a057685455561a4f3623141c58c9f556e250290f042f63294142eef854
spent
true